4. Don’t Tamper With the Prophecy! (Revelation 22:18-19)REVELATION 22:18-19 The living Lord is watching over his word (Jeremiah 1:12). The Word of God is right and it stands firm forever and ever. (Psalm 33:4; 119:89; and other verses.). Jesus himself guarantees the unadulterated quality of the Scriptures of the Old and New Testament (Matthews 5:17-18; 24:35; John 17:17; and other verses). The risen Lord warns all those who want to manipulate his word:
Not every listener has the spiritual maturity so as to understand all texts of the Book of Revelation. Who does not, however, want to listen to the Word of God or stifles what he had heard, belongs to those who deceive themselves and their Lord. Therefore, the mysteries of the Book of Revelation should be interpreted first and foremost in the church and in Bible classes which are founded in the cross of Christ. Those who are responsible in the church bear heavy responsibility before the Lord. They pass on the precious water of life and the satisfying bread of life. Who on earth will drink dirty water or eat bread contaminated with harmful additives? The spiritual diseases in many churches often derive from lack of faithfulness of the preacher when they pass on the word of God. Those, however, who read carefully the whole word of God and translate it into the present-day language, will speak through the authority and power of the Holy Spirit.
